Over the many years, Trump has typically examined authorized and moral boundaries

In the Nineteen Seventies, he and his father had been sued by the Justice Department for alleged racial discrimination of their condo leases in opposition to Black candidates.

Later, within the Nineties and early 2000s, a number of of Trump’s on line casino and actual property ventures, together with the Trump Plaza and Taj Mahal, confronted monetary difficulties and filed for chapter, testing his repute as a profitable businessman.

The authorized challenges continued into the 2000s with Trump University, an actual property coaching enterprise that was sued for alleged fraud and false promoting. In 2016, he settled the case for $25 million with out admitting any fault.
